Commit Graph

18 Commits

Author SHA1 Message Date
Roman Mogilatov
040aad93f8 Make all protected attributes _protected 2015-07-22 16:42:36 +03:00
Roman Mogilatov
ab5bc6a503 Fixing bad for py3 dict.iteritems() usage after refactoring of Catalog using metaclasses 2015-07-17 19:43:23 +03:00
Roman Mogilatov
71101d98f8 Fixing py3 errors after recatoring of Catalog using metaclasses 2015-07-17 19:39:54 +03:00
Roman Mogilatov
0e272f9d58 Refactoring of Catalog using metaclass 2015-07-17 19:31:44 +03:00
Roman Mogilatov
4db4629c75 Fixing comment in catalogs 2015-07-06 16:52:51 +03:00
Roman Mogilatov
b0720cfc2c moving @override and @inject decorators to decorators module 2015-04-14 23:17:53 +03:00
Roman Mogilatov
1032143f5b Renaming InitArg to KwArg, adding @inject decorator 2015-03-23 01:04:18 +02:00
Roman Mogilatov
87fc17284c adding positional arg numbers for Python 2.6 compatibility 2015-03-18 12:48:19 +02:00
Roman Mogilatov
9d72eaf675 adding objects-specific errors 2015-03-13 17:31:07 +02:00
Roman Mogilatov
0c1c13be33 updating Catalog override method name 2015-03-12 12:45:15 +02:00
Roman Mogilatov
e61e495931 switch to using utils module for type checks & and adding slots 2015-03-11 15:18:42 +02:00
Roman Mogilatov
d48616736b updating examples codestyle 2015-03-10 00:43:23 +02:00
Roman Mogilatov
e1f2d5e3b8 making pep257 and flake8 happy 2015-03-09 00:01:39 +02:00
Roman Mogilatov
7f88e4ffdd Adding possibility to get all providers by type from catalog 2015-01-28 14:50:48 +02:00
Roman Mogilatov
5462bb91c4 Renaming Catalog class to AbstractCatalog 2015-01-18 02:28:41 +02:00
Roman Mogilatov
143ba92b0a 0.0.4 version 2015-01-11 18:10:11 +02:00
Roman Mogilatov
028e5e9ef7 0.0.3 version 2015-01-11 15:03:45 +02:00
Roman Mogilatov
aea9d2b3eb creating package structure 2015-01-04 16:26:33 +02:00